Hockey

Hockey is a sport in which two teams compete by trying to maneuver a ball into the opponents'[?] goal. The ball may only be handled using a stick[?].

In many countries (including Canada, the USA and the Scandinavian countries), however, the term hockey is applied to a variant of the former game played on ice, using a small rubber disc, called a puck. The article on the former sport may be found at field hockey, while the latter one is found at ice hockey.

Street hockey is a term used to describe a usually informal variant of the game when players on wheeled skates play on an asphalt or cement surface. When they play at an offstreet venue, the term roller hockey is usually used.
